Biotin
Overview
Biotin, also known as Vitamin B7 or Vitamin H, is a water-soluble B-complex vitamin. It functions as a coenzyme for carboxylase enzymes, which are essential for converting nutrients into energy and facilitating the metabolism of fats, carbohydrates, and proteins. By supporting these enzymatic reactions, biotin helps maintain healthy skin, hair, and nails, as well as promote overall energy production and metabolic function.
Chemistry
Biotin, also known as Vitamin B7 or Vitamin H, is a water-soluble B-complex vitamin. Its chemical structure and properties are as follows:
- Molecular Formula: C10H16N2O3S
- IUPAC Name: 5-[(3aS,4S,6aR)-2-oxohexahydro-1H-thieno[3,4-d]imidazol-4-yl]pentanoic acid
- Key Structural Features: Biotin has a complex ring system consisting of a thiophene ring fused to an imidazole ring. The molecule contains a valeric acid side chain, which is a 5-carbon chain with a carboxylic acid group at the end. The biotin molecule also has several chiral centers, with the 3a, 4, and 6a positions having specific stereochemistry.
Biotin's key structural features contribute to its biological activity and properties. The valeric acid side chain allows biotin to bind to enzymes, such as carboxylases, which are involved in various metabolic processes. The thiophene and imidazole rings are essential for biotin's role as a coenzyme in carboxylation reactions.
Some of the key properties of biotin include:
- Molecular Weight: 244.31 g/mol
- Melting Point: 230-233°C
- Solubility: Soluble in water, slightly soluble in organic solvents
- Stability: Stable in acidic and neutral conditions, but unstable in alkaline conditions
Biotin plays a crucial role in various biological processes, including carbohydrate metabolism, fatty acid synthesis, and amino acid metabolism. It serves as a coenzyme for several enzymes, including pyruvate carboxylase, acetyl-CoA carboxylase, and methylcrotonyl-CoA carboxylase. Biotin deficiency can lead to various health problems, including skin rashes, hair loss, and neurological disorders.
Sources & Quality
Biotin, also known as vitamin B7 or H, is a B-complex vitamin that plays a crucial role in various bodily functions, including energy production, nerve function, and skin, hair, and nail health. It is commonly sourced from both natural and synthetic sources.
-
Natural Sources:
- Nuts and seeds: Almonds, sunflower seeds, pumpkin seeds, and chia seeds are rich in biotin.
- Legumes: Beans, lentils, and peas are good sources of biotin.
- Egg yolks: Egg yolks are one of the richest sources of biotin in animal products.
- Organ meats: Liver, kidney, and heart are good sources of biotin.
- Whole grains: Brown rice, oats, and barley contain biotin.
- Leafy greens: Spinach, Swiss chard, and kale are good sources of biotin.
